On my kit, there is nothing on the dash at all. The ash tray has wood, the shifter is surrounded by wood (but not to the entire center section - just the semi-oval shape) and there is a wood panel surrounding the door handle (all four doors) including seat buttons on the front doors (this tends to avoid getting the door leather dirty). Basically, a lot less wood. My car is a silver Q with a tan interior and the particular wood in it goes well with the tan leather.
I gues my reaction to the one at eBay was "too much wood on the dash". But this is a completely personal thing. My boss has an Ivory 1993 Q45a with a full Maple wood kit (sorta like the one you posted about) and it does look decent. FWIW, I would not strongly object to a full wood kit that was already present in a car that I was buying ... I guess I just would not add it later. What I like about the one in mine is that it is subtle and just enough wood to offset the austerity of plain leather without overpowering.
